The ratio of Ian's to Liam's money is 8 : 7. The ratio of Liam's to Fabian's money is 4 : 5. If Ian has $352, how much more does Fabian have than Liam?

The amount that Liam has is the repeated identity.
Use LCM to make it the same.
LCM of 7 and 4 = 28
Amount that Ian has = 32 u
32 u = 352
1 u = 352 ÷ 32 = 11
Amount that Fabian has more than Liam
= 35 u - 28 u
= 7 u
= 7 x 11
= $77
Answer(s): $77
